Hey there kava buds. I've lurked here off and on for several years. In my 30s, I discovered kava as a nice weeknight substitute for alcohol, thanks to this forum.

I used to be a huge stoner. I smoked regularly and heavily for nearly 20 years. When I moved to PA a few years ago, I was able to get a medical card pretty easily due to my anxiety disorder. That plus the 2020 pandemic destroying the world (and my business) lead me to using so much weed, I nearly threw up daily. The bright side to this story was that things got so bad, I quit weed and blew up my life in a good way by moving to the Big Island of Hawaii to be closer to my family, who have lived here since I was in my early 20s (I'm 41 now). Though weed is super prevalent here, I've managed to stay away from it due to my job, which conducts regular drug tests. Honestly, that's been one of the better things for me, as it keeps me away from the THC. It helps that I love my job, too.

The only thing that sucks is that now that I don't have weed, I've found myself drinking more alcohol than I would like to. Luckily, awa has come back like an old friend, and now I have the added privilege of living where awa has been traditionally grown and used for centuries. I'm hoping I can even learn how to grow some myself.

Though some of the fresh mo'i I've had here is about as palatable as awa gets...that's still not saying much for the dirt sludge we all know and love. Does anyone have any favorite capsules they like other than Root of Happiness? I've tried those, and while they're not bad, I'm wary of the isa stuff.

Here are some products I've found that I enjoy:

Pa'auilo Kava Chocolate is pretty damned good and unexpectedly strong. I see it in stores here on BI a lot. The same shop also sells root grown here--anyone tried it?

I've tried a few kava products from Goldbee. The micronized powder capsules were a much better experience for me than the liquid capsules. I almost couldn't feel the liquid caps at all, even on an empty stomach, while 3-4 of the powdered ones were pretty good. But neither of them compare to a full shell of fresh dirt water!

I second trying some Nene medium grind, or maybe some kava Vinaka lawena. Start with nene and if that is acceptable, you can do lawena too I figure. The taste of nene is incredibly mild and doesn’t even make me grimace from a thick shell. If you want to add lime + honey and/or pineapple juice, that works well to cover what little taste you will get from the nene. If you like ginger I recommend getting packets of instant ginger tea (it’s dissolvable ginger juice powder, sometimes with sugar.) this will help any stomach effects you might experience and it is spicy enough to cover the taste completely. If you can’t do tea or ginger then obviously that’s not for you. Pineapple juice or lime and honey should be more than enough to cover the flavor of nene or a good lawena.
